I was given a 42" plasma display for free because it was constantly shutting down. I took it home and got it to stay on for a whole day by monkeying around with the different screen menu options. The next day it started shuting down again. I never know how long it might stay on. Sometimes an hour sometimes 10 minutes. I have a feeling it could be with the power supply. The picture is fine when it is working. I work in the electronics field but not with displays, and feel that I can probably fix it myself if I had some advice from an experienced technician. Could it be the complete power supply or just a some components associated with it? Help
